my art is to
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"my art is to" is correct and usable in written English.
You can use it to express a personal philosophy or approach related to creativity or skill in a particular field. Example: "My art is to transform everyday experiences into compelling narratives that resonate with my audience."

FAQs
How can I use "my art is to" in a sentence?
Use "my art is to" to express the primary goal or intention behind your artistic work. For example, "My art is to capture the fleeting beauty of nature" or "My art is to provoke thought and encourage social change."
What are some alternatives to saying "my art is to"?
You can use alternatives like "my intention is to", "my goal is to", or "the purpose of my art is to" depending on the specific nuance you want to convey.
Is it correct to say "the purpose of my art is to" instead of "my art is to"?
Both phrases are grammatically correct, but "my art is to" is more concise. "The purpose of my art is to" emphasizes the reason behind your art but can sound more formal.
What's the difference between "my art is to inspire" and "my art inspires"?
"My art is to inspire" expresses a deliberate intention or aim, whereas "my art inspires" describes the effect or outcome of your art. The first is a statement of purpose; the second, a statement of result.
